> Over the years after many code additions, changes and/or removals the network 
> code has become obfuscated. Multiple getters/setters exist for the same 
> variable, order and structure is missing, variable naming is not consistent, 
> no clear difference exists between IPv4 and IPv6 code, and so on.
> This ticket exist to be referenced to by PRs which includes refactors of 
> network classes.
